Current Season Performance
As of October 2023, Anthony Davis has maintained impressive statistics this season, particularly in scoring and defense. Averaging 25.5 points per game, Davis is not only a primary scorer for the Lakers but also a pivotal player in clutch moments. His field goal percentage stands at 51.4%, showing his efficiency in scoring, while his free throw percentage hovers around 80%, indicating consistency from the charity stripe.
Defensively, Davis continues to be one of the NBA’s elite shot-blockers, averaging 2.3 blocks per game, and he has also recorded over 10 rebounds per game, making him a double-double threat every time he steps on the court. Additionally, he is contributing an average of 2.4 assists per game, showcasing his ability to facilitate plays and support teammates.
Notable Games
Davis has had several standout performances this season, including a 40-point game against the Golden State Warriors, where he dominated the paint both offensively and defensively. In that game, he also recorded 12 rebounds, 4 assists, and 5 blocks, demonstrating his all-around impact on the game.
Another remarkable game came against the Phoenix Suns, where he scored 35 points and grabbed 15 rebounds. These performances not only highlight his capability but also serve as reminders of why he is considered one of the top players in the league.
Injury Concerns and Impact
One lingering concern for fans and the Lakers’ coaching staff is Davis’s injury history. Throughout his career, Davis has missed significant time due to various injuries. Keeping him healthy remains a priority for the Lakers as they aim for a deep playoff run. The franchise has been cautious with his minutes, especially in back-to-back games, in hopes of minimizing the risk of injury.
